From mboxrd@z Thu Jan 1 00:00:00 1970 From: Inki Dae Subject: Re: [PATCH] drm/exynos: use a new anon file for exynos gem mmaper Date: Thu, 11 Sep 2014 16:36:34 +0900 Message-ID: <54115102.3020401@samsung.com> References: <1387535815-31880-1-git-send-email-inki.dae@samsung.com> <54110615.7020608@samsung.com> <20140911062207.GX15520@phenom.ffwll.local> <541148CE.40706@samsung.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mailout3.samsung.com (mailout3.samsung.com [203.254.224.33]) by gabe.freedesktop.org (Postfix) with ESMTP id 5327E8977A for ; Thu, 11 Sep 2014 00:36:36 -0700 (PDT) Received: from epcpsbgr3.samsung.com (u143.gpu120.samsung.co.kr [203.254.230.143]) by mailout3.samsung.com (Oracle Communications Messaging Server 7u4-24.01 (7.0.4.24.0) 64bit (built Nov 17 2011)) with ESMTP id <0NBQ00JTJ7SZ1440@mailout3.samsung.com> for dri-devel@lists.freedesktop.org; Thu, 11 Sep 2014 16:36:35 +0900 (KST) In-reply-to: <541148CE.40706@samsung.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" To: Joonyoung Shim Cc: Kyungmin Park , dri-devel , Al Viro List-Id: dri-devel@lists.freedesktop.org T24gMjAxNOuFhCAwOeyblCAxMeydvCAxNjowMSwgSm9vbnlvdW5nIFNoaW0gd3JvdGU6Cj4gSGks Cj4gCj4gT24gMDkvMTEvMjAxNCAwMzoyMiBQTSwgRGFuaWVsIFZldHRlciB3cm90ZToKPj4gT24g VGh1LCBTZXAgMTEsIDIwMTQgYXQgMTE6MTY6NTNBTSArMDkwMCwgSW5raSBEYWUgd3JvdGU6Cj4+ PiBPbiAyMDE064WEIDA57JuUIDEw7J28IDE4OjAxLCBEYW5pZWwgVmV0dGVyIHdyb3RlOgo+Pj4+ IE9rIEkndmUgc3R1bWJsZWQgb3ZlciB0aGUgZXh5bm9zIG1tYXAgc3R1ZmYgYWdhaW4gd2hpbGUg Y2xlYW5pbmcgdXAKPj4+PiBkcm0gbGVnYWN5IGNydWZ0IGFuZCBJIGp1c3QgZG9uJ3QgZ2V0IHdo YXQgeW91J3JlIGRvaW5nIGFuZCB3aHkKPj4+PiBleGFjdGx5IGV4eW5vcyBuZWVkcyB0byBiZSBz cGVjaWFsLgo+Pj4+Cj4+Pj4gX0FsbF8gb3RoZXIgZHJtIGRyaXZlcnMgaGFwcGlseSBnZXQgYWxv bmcgd2l0aCB0aGUgdm1hIG9mZnNldCBtYW5nZXIKPj4+PiBzdHVmZiB0byBoYW5kbGUgbW1hcHMs IGJ1dCBzb21laG93IGV4eW5vcyBkb2VzIHNvbWV0aGluZyByZWFsbHkgY3JhenkuCj4+Pgo+Pj4g V2UgYXJlIGFsc28gdXNpbmcgdGhlIHZtYSBvZmZzZXQgbWFuYWdlciBzdHVmZi4gV2UganVzdCBh ZGRlZCBkaXJlY3QKPj4+IG1hcHBpbmcgaW50ZXJmYWNlIHNwZWNpZmljIHRvIEV4eW5vcyBhZGRp dGlvbmFsbHkuCj4+Pgo+Pj4+Cj4+Pj4gQ2FuIHlvdSBwbGVhc2UgZXhwbGFpbiB0aGUgZGVzaWdu IGp1c3RpZmljYXRpb24gZm9yIHRoaXMgYW5kIHdoeQo+Pj4+IHN3aXRjaGluZyB0byB0aGUgc3Rh bmRhcmQgZ2VtIG1tYXAgc3VwcG9ydCBpc24ndCBwb3NzaWJsZT8KPj4+Cj4+PiBBcyBJIG1lbnRp b25lZCBhYm92ZSwgd2UgYXJlIHVzaW5nIHRoZSBzdGFuZGFyZCBnZW0gbW1hcCBzdXBwb3J0Lgo+ Pj4gSG93ZXZlciwgdGhlIHN0YW5kYXJkIGdlbSBtbWFwIGlzIHJlcXVpcmVkIGZvciBvbi1kZW1h bmQgcGFnaW5nIG1vc3RseQo+Pj4gc3VpdGFibGUgZm9yIERlc2t0b3AuIEluIGNhc2Ugb2YgQVJN IFNvQywgd2hvbGUgbWVtb3J5IHJlZ2lvbiByZXF1ZXN0ZWQKPj4+IGJ5IHVzZXJzcGFjZSB3b3Vs ZCBiZSBhbGxvY2F0ZWQgb25jZSB0aGUgZ2VtIGNyZWF0aW9uIGludGVyZmFjZSBpcwo+Pj4gY2Fs bGVkLiBJbiB0aGlzIGNhc2UsIGl0IHdvdWxkbid0IG5lZWQgdG8gbWFwIHVzZXJzcGFjZSB3aXRo IHBoeXNpY2FsCj4+PiBwYWdlIGluIHBhZ2UgZmF1bHQgaGFuZGxlciwgYW5kIHRoZSB1c2Ugb2Yg dGhlIHZtYSBvZmZzZXQgbWFuYWdlciBzdHVmZgo+Pj4gd291bGQgYmUgdW5uZWNlc3Nhcnkgc3Rl cC4KPj4KPj4gWW91IGRvbid0IG5lZWQgdG8gZG8gZGVtYW5kIHBhZ2luZyBhdCBhbGwsIHlvdSBj YW4gc2ltcGx5IHB1dCBpbiBhbGwgdGhlCj4+IHB0ZXMgaW4gb25lIGdvIGFuZCB0aGVuIG5ldmVy IHVuYmluZCBpdC4gU28gc3RyaWN0bHkgc3BlYWtpbmcgeW91IGRvbid0Cj4+IG5lZWQgdG8gcm9s bCB5b3VyIG93biBtbWFwLCBidXQgb3RvaCBvdGhlciBkcml2ZXJzIChpbmNsdWRpbmcgaTkxNSkg ZG8KPj4gdGhlaXIgb3duIHNwZWNpYWwgbW1hcCB0b28uIEFuZCBzaW5jZSB5b3Ugbm93IGhhdmUg aXQgeW91IG11c3Qgc3VwcG9ydCBpdAo+PiBmb3JldmVyIGFueXdheS4KPiAKPiBJIGFncmVlIHdp dGggRGFuaWVsLiBUaGUgZXh5bm9zIGRybSBzcGVjaWZpYyBtbWFwIGlvY3RsIGNhbiBiZQo+IHN1 YnN0aXR1dGVkIHRvIHN0YW5kYXJkIGdlbSBtbWFwIGlmIGV4eW5vcyBtbWFwIGlzIGltcGxlbWVu dGVkIGZvcgo+IGRpcmVjdCBtYXBwaW5nLCBhY3R1YWxseSBnZW0gY21hIGRvZXMgaXQgZnJvbSBk cm1fZ2VtX2NtYV9tbWFwX29iai4KClJpZ2h0LCB3ZSBkb24ndCBuZWVkIG1tYXAgaW9jdGwgc3Bl Y2lmaWMgdG8gRXh5bm9zLiBXaGF0IHdlIGhhdmUgdG8gaXMKdG8gY2FsbCBhIEV4eW5vcyBmdW5j dGlvbiB0byBkbyBkaXJlY3QgbWFwcGluZyBhdCB0aGUgZW5kIG9mCmV4eW5vc19kcm1fZ2VtX21t YXAgZnVuY3Rpb24uIEFzIERhbmllbCBtZW50aW9uZWQgYWJvdmUsIHRoaXMgd2F5IHdlCmRvbid0 IGFsc28gbmVlZCBldmVuIHBhZ2UgZmF1bHQgaGFuZGxlci4KCldlIHJlYWxseSB2aXNpdGVkIGhl cmUgYW5kIHRoZXJlIHRvIHN0aWNrIHRvIHRoZSB1c2Ugb2YgbW1hcCBpb2N0bApzcGVjZmljIHRv IEV4eW5vcy4gOikKClRoYW5rcywKSW5raSBEYWUKCj4gCj4gVGhhbmtzLgo+IAo+Pgo+PiBBc2lk ZTogV2UgaGF2ZSBwYXRjaGVzIGZsb2F0aW5nIGFyb3VuZCBmb3IgaTkxNSB0byBwcmVmYXVsdCBh Z2dyZXNzaXZlbHksCj4+IHNvIHlvdSdyZSBub3QgdGhlIG9ubHkgb25lcyB3aG8gbm90aWNlZCB0 aGUgZmF1bHRpbmcgb3ZlcmhlYWQuIEFSTSBTb0MKPj4gcmVhbGx5IGFyZW4ndCBhbGwgdGhhdCBz cGVjaWFsIGNvbXBhcmVkIHRvIHRyYWRpdGlvbmFsIGRlc2t0b3AgZ3B1cywgc28gaWYKPj4geW91 IHN0dW1ibGUgb3ZlciBzdWNoIGlzc3VlcyBwbGVhc2UgcmFpc2UgdGhlbSBvbiBkcmktZGV2ZWwg c28gdGhhdCB3ZQo+PiBjb3VsZCBsb29rIGludG8gdXNlZnVsIGdlbmVyaWMgc29sdXRpb25zIG5l eHQgdGltZSBhcm91bmQuCj4+Cj4+PiBGb3IgdGhlIHNhbWUgcXVlc3Rpb24sIEFsIFZpcm8gZGlk LAo+Pj4gaHR0cDovL2xpc3RzLmZyZWVkZXNrdG9wLm9yZy9hcmNoaXZlcy9kcmktZGV2ZWwvMjAx My1TZXB0ZW1iZXIvMDQ2MjA3Lmh0bWwKPj4+Cj4+PiBJcyB0aGVyZSBhbnkgaXNzdWUgSSBhbSBt aXNzaW5nICwgdGhhdCBjb3VsZCBiZSBpbmN1cnJlZCBieSBFeHlub3MgY29kZXM/Cj4+Cj4+IEkn dmUgc3R1bWJsZWQgb3ZlciBpdCBhZ2FpbiBiZWNhdXNlIHlvdSdyZSByZXVzaW5nIHRoZSBkcm1f dm1fb3Blbl9sb2NrZWQKPj4gZnVuY3Rpb24sIHdoaWNoIHJlYWxseSBzaG91bGQganVzdCBiZSBh biBpbXBsZW1lbnRhdGlvbiBkZXRhaWwgb2YgdGhlIGNvcmUKPj4gZHJtL2dlbSBtbWFwIHN1cHBv cnQuCj4+Cj4+IElmIHlvdSB3YW50IHRvIHJvbGwgeW91ciBvd24gbW1hcCAoYW5kIHRoYXQncyBv aywgaTkxNSBoYXMgaXQgYW5kIHR0bSBhbHNvCj4+IGRvZXMgaXQpIHRoZW4gaW1vIHlvdSBzaG91 bGQgbm90IHJldXNlIGFueSBvZiB0aGUgY29yZSBtbWFwIGNvZGUsIGJ1dAo+PiBpbXBsZW1lbnQg eW91ciBvd24gc2V0IG9mIHZtX29wcy4gWW91IGRvbid0IG5lZWQgYSBmYXVsIGhhbmRsZXIgZm9y IHRoaXMKPj4gKHNpbmNlIGl0IHdpbGwgbmV2ZXIgZmF1bHQpLCBhbmQgb3Blbi9jbG9zZSB3b3Vs ZCBqdXN0IGdyYWJiaW5nL2Ryb3BwaW5nIGEKPj4gcmVmZXJlbmNlIG9mIHRoZSB1bmRlcmx5aW5n IGdlbSBvYmplY3QuIEluc3RlYWQgb2YgdHJ5aW5nIHRvIHJldXNlIHRoZQo+PiBzYW1lIHZtX29w cyB5b3UgdXNlIGZvciBub3JtYWwgZ2VtIG1tYXBzLCB3aGljaCBqdXN0IGRvZXNuJ3QgbWFrZSBh IGxvdCBvZgo+PiBzZW5zZSB0byBtZS4KPj4KPj4gSWYgZXh5bm9zIHN0b3BzIHVzaW5nIGRybV92 bV9vcGVuX2xvY2tlZCB0aGVuIEkgY2FuIG1vdmUgaXQgaW50byB0aGUgbmV3Cj4+IGRybV9pbnRl cm5hbC5oIGhlYWRlciBzaW5jZSB0aGlzIGZ1bmN0aW9uIHJlYWxseSBzaG91bGQgYmUgcHJpdmF0 ZSB0bwo+PiBkcm0ua28uCj4+Cj4+IFRoYW5rcywgRGFuaWVsCj4+Cj4gCj4gCgpfX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wpkcmktZGV2ZWwgbWFpbGluZyBs aXN0CmRyaS1kZXZlbEBsaXN0cy5mcmVlZGVza3RvcC5vcmcKaHR0cDovL2xpc3RzLmZyZWVkZXNr dG9wL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2RyaS1kZXZlbAo=